Nick Turner, LCSW

Licensed Clinical Social Worker and Crown Family School Lecturer


Nick Turner is a Licensed Clinical Social Worker and Certified Alcohol and Drug Counselor (CADC) in the state of Illinois. Since graduating from the University of Chicago in 2009, Nick has worked in various mental health and substance abuse settings with children, adolescents, and adults.  He currently works full-time as a therapist in private practice with a focus on addiction, trauma, anxiety, and depression.

In addition to direct practice, Nick is an Lecturer at the University of Chicago's Crown Family School of Social Work, Policy, and Practice. He also provides case consultation services to other clinicians and regularly conducts seminars on Motivational Interviewing and Acceptance and Commitment Therapy.  Additionally, Nick co-authored the book Mindfulness-Based Sobriety, a treatment guide for addiction recovery that was published by New Harbinger Publishing in January 2014. The book features a comprehensive addiction treatment protocol that integrates Motivational Interviewing,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, and Relapse Prevention therapy.
